An afternoon shooting on Oct. 30 injured a woman and killed a man.
The Baltimore Police Department reported that shortly after 2:40 p.m. on Saturday, officers were called to the 900 block of West Mulberry Street for a shot spotter alert. Police arrived and found a 32-year-old woman with a non-life threatening gunshot wound and a man, later identified as 26-year-old Jermy Bryant, with a serious gunshot wound.
Both victims were taken to hospitals; however, Bryant later died from his injuries.
